对位贴合知识汇总贴2021-04-17 20:14:10
机器视觉常见数学公式回顾(一) https://www.skcircle.com/?id=1336常见相机标定模式和经验的总结 https://www.skcircle.com/?id=1421 手眼标定之9点法 https://www.skcircle.com/?id=5882020年勇哥的机器视觉实验项目清单(大纲) https://www.skcircle.com/?id=1178EPSON机械手 工具坐标系的标定
写代码已经有很长一段时间, 但感觉成长很少,基本是为了功能开发而开发,我相信80%的程序员都一样,基本都是拿网上的开源项目改改改后实现功能就行, 很少会去深入,去思考为什么要这么来实现,所以有了今天的文章,我作为程序员小白鼠把C#中的抽象类学习中的感想跟大家分享一下:什么是抽象类抽象类的应用场景实例代码1.什么是抽象类我先来个百度百科的词条解释吧抽象类往往用来表征对问题领域进行分析、设计中得出的抽象概念,是对一系列看上去不同,但是本质上相同的具体概念的抽象`c#中的抽象类的特征抽象类不能实例化。
这个功能是用于在C#那边用halcon引擎执行程序时的交互性调试用的。下面的主机与端口是指的C#那边的主机与端口。你必须在C#这边用下面这句MyEngine.StartDebugServer(); 开启调试服务器。这个调试服务器默认的地址是: localhost 端口是:57786勇哥感觉指定网络中另一台机器做为服务器也应该是可以的。 private void Form1_Load(object sender, EventA
摘 要当前我国信息科技的发展, 产业界自动化生产水平越来越高。 具体在电子产品行业, 随着精细化和自动化的发展, 电子产品的焊点质量的好坏, 深刻地影响着产品成品的质量和效率, 因此, 对于焊点的缺陷检测也成为了 电子制造行业亟需解决的问题。 传统的人工检测方法存在费时、 精度低、 效率低下等问题, 各种新的检测方法应运而生。 其中, 机器视觉运用到自动化生产乃至焊点检测已经成为当代自动化生产发展的趋势。 世界制造业的发展, 对于电子产品的焊点自动化检测的智能化技术水平也提出了 更高的要求, 实
1D测量之一 学习如何使用Halcon进行1D测量,可以参考:1、 Halcon自带的文档【solution_guide_iii_a_1d_measuring.pdf】2、 Halcon例程【measure_switch.hdev】 其中 【solution_guide_iii_a_1d_measuring.pdf】,第一章以Halcon例程【measure_switch.hdev】为例分析了测量的过程。第二章讲了测量的一些基础知识,可以参考文章
勇哥碰到下面这个错误。我记得之前是好好的。MyEngine.UnloadAllProcedures(); 这个在halcon19.11是没有问题的,现在勇哥换成了halcon12就出了内存异常问题。经过实验,我发现另一个成员函数UnloadProcedure是可以正常使用的。MyEngine.UnloadProcedure("demo1");这个函数需要指定要重新载入的函数名字。当外部函数多的时候就比较麻烦了,但总强过完全用不了。对于这个问题,勇哥录了一个视频放在
USB相机,包括usb2.0和usb3.0的,这些相机在halcon里面选择的是DirectShow接口。在网上和使用过许多usb相机的朋友讨论过,它有下面的一些问题: halcon的directshow支持的分辨率不全你无法选择想要的分辨率。这一点勇哥用halcon19.11试了下,可以看到分辨率是只读选项。但无法达到最大分辨率这种问题,可能是对某些相机而言。USB相机不能设置固定的ID如果同时使用多个USB相机,则因为这个原因多个相机插拔一下顺序全变了。directshow相机多了
大很多场合,需要在视觉程序中导入CAD文档,比如,在3C行业,需要对手机外壳进行CNC加工,或者点胶操作,此时,需要获取产品的各个点的数据。如果将CAD直接导入,就会大的减少编程工作量,同时也能达到很高的精度。以下为Halcon自带例程:* This example program shows how to read DXF files and how to
* u
勇哥在测试halcon的C#视觉程序。因为这个程序是调用的halcon引擎方式在工作。共6个halcon外部函数在并发跑,并且窗体实时更新结果。可以看到程序已经占用了约3.4G内存。这是持续运行12小时后的结果。cpu时间占用感人。这是个需要优化的地方。然后到了晚上,勇哥回家里使用正在测试的这台电脑。发现键盘响应变慢了,在Hdevelop的开发环境下按f6单步一个调试程序,变得很慢,好几秒才有反应。我在想,是不是因为测试程序占用了halcon引擎,所以用Hdevelop调试程序就响应变慢了?试了
勇哥注:这是篇转自公众号“HwLib慧兰博”的文章。这个公众号貌似是一个团队在运营,都是工业自动技术相关本文介绍的是皮肤控件IrisSkin,在之前勇哥用的是DotNetBar,这个东西是好是好,只是比较慢。而IrisSkin速度如何,各位可以体验一下。 WinForms由于先天性的缘故,对于酷炫的界面实现起来比较困难。这就导致早期很多公司或者团队都在致力于开发针对WinForms的换肤控件。不过随着互联网行业的兴起,桌面端逐渐衰落,慢慢这些换肤控件也已转入维护周期,很少有